Today, at a press conference, the Deputy Minister of Science, Higher Education, and Innovations Durus Kozyuev announced the start of registration for the National Testing in Kyrgyzstan.

Registration will last until April 2.

Additionally, individuals with higher professional education can participate in the testing if they plan to enroll in a university for full-time study on a contractual basis in fields and specialties for which part-time, evening, distance learning, or external studies are not provided.

Since 2012, the National Testing has been mandatory for all applicants entering universities in Kyrgyzstan, regardless of their ownership form. However, there is a list of specialties for which testing results are not required.

As in previous years, the National Testing will be organized by the Center for Assessment in Education and Learning Methods (CAELM).
